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
087731 36 49985756164 819606 737
46 783 8645
46 783 8645
23055 807757447 62 262111522
All about undefined
Interested in learning more?
46 783 8645
23055 807757447 62 262111522
See more
666 51
51425831 49 614472 353
See more
753 34740932 53906
182 61 5953 87620773963 354
See more